Freedom Wars Remastered offers diverse loadout options for operations. While weapons and Thrones are less frequently changed, Combat Items—consumable resources with various uses—are often limited. You'll occasionally receive Combat Items as operation rewards, but this isn't always sufficient. Initially, you can only equip one Combat Item; this guide addresses both issues.
How To Equip More Combat Items In Freedom Wars Remastered
To equip multiple Combat Items, you need the correct Entitlements. In your cell, access the Window On Liberty and select "Claim Entitlements." Navigate to the Equipment section, then tab right to find the One-Item Permit. Subsequent permits allow equipping up to four Combat Items.
These permits become available quickly, usually by CODE level 3. Permits unlock sequentially; you'll see the next one only after purchasing the previous. Equipping a Combat Item equips your entire stack; equipping a Frag Grenade, for example, uses all currently held grenades at the operation's start. Your Accessory can also equip one Combat Item.
Where To Get More Combat Items In Freedom Wars Remastered
After progressing beyond the initial missions, you'll access The Warren HUB area. Zakka's store (located on the upper level, right side) sells weapons and allows purchasing items via the "Buy Items" option, accessing Munitions and Medical Supplies lists:
- Munitions: Items that directly damage enemies.
- Medical Supplies: Items for healing, curing ailments, or ammunition replenishment.
Combat Items are individually priced; purchasing many can be expensive in Entitlement Points. Donating old resources is advisable if you need many Medkits. While Operations sometimes reward Combat Items, this isn't a reliable farming method due to the time investment and potential consumption exceeding rewards.
